They're great for allergy sufferers

Allergies can be triggered by pet dander, dust and other airborne particles. Using a robot vacuum regularly, especially one equipped with an HEPA filter, can significantly reduce the amount of particles, thereby making it easier to reduce the amount of allergens that are present in the air and making it easier to breathe for those suffering from allergies.

Many robots have suction capabilities, which means they can pick up a variety of small debris including fine allergens like baking soda and sand, as well as heavier items like orzo pasta, nuts and screws made of metal, and even fluffy things like pet hair. They also have sophisticated filters that remove allergens and improve the quality of indoor air.

Whether you have carpets, hardwood or a mixture of both, a high-quality robot vacuum will be able to clean them all. robot vacuum cleaners reviews must also be able to navigate tight spaces and stairs without causing damage, and clean under furniture. Certain models have sensors that can detect and avoid obstacles. They can also be programmed to run at certain intervals, keeping your floors clear and preventing the build-up of allergens.

The majority of robotic cleaners come with a large dustbin that can hold a great amount of debris prior to when they need to be emptied. This reduces the frequency of emptying and the risk that allergens get recirculated back into the air. This can be a challenge for those suffering from allergies. Some models have self-emptying features that mean you don't have to manually empty the bin after each cleaning session.

Easy to maintain

Robot vacuums and mops save you time by making it easier to manage the work involved in cleaning. They are also able to reach areas that are difficult to reach, such as under the bed or behind the table. They can also be programmed to clean when you are away from home.

Think about the type of floor you have and cleaning requirements when choosing the best robot vacuum or mop. Some models offer specific modes for each type, and some feature smart sensors to detect the best settings for your floors. For instance, carpets require more suction power than hardwood floors. A robotic vacuum that can recognize this will adjust its suction power accordingly.

Another thing to consider is the size of your home and furniture. You'll require a robot vacuum that can maneuver through obstacles and fit into tight spaces. Look for models that provide an easy overview of its route in the app, as well as the ability to set specific room cleaning and digital keep-out zones. Some even have features such as smart track, which tracks your movements and picks up dirt and debris you've dropped.

The majority of the modern robotic vacuums are controlled and scheduled using an app for smartphones. Some robotic vacuums can empty their trash bins automatically and return to their charging station which eliminates the effort of doing it manually. Some of them also have intelligent filters that can be rinsed and dried for extended use which makes them more practical than traditional vacuum cleaners.

Despite the wide range of available models, most robotic vacuums are relatively easy to maintain. They require only minimal maintenance, except for regularly emptying their trash bins and cleaning or replacing their filters. It is also recommended to replace the batteries on a regular basis. Some models will let you know when batteries are depleted, so you're prepared.

They're an excellent investment

Robot vacuums and mops are a excellent way to keep your home clean without taking much time out of your day. They can be programmed to make their rounds when you're working, and they can even handle the dirt in the corners that a regular vacuum cleaner might miss. They are also simple to maintain and include a remote control to allow you to take control anytime you'd like.

Take into consideration your budget as well as the size of your room and the needs for cleaning, and how much noise you're willing to tolerate before deciding on the purchase of a robot vacuum. If you're planning on relying on your robotic to perform regular cleaning it's a good idea to invest in a model that is high-performing. You'll need one with lidar mapping capabilities to ensure that it doesn't hit your furniture or other obstacles and an app for smartphones that allows you to view the robot's route, create digital "keep-out" zones and also customize its cleaning.

The suction of the robot is another factor to consider. Different flooring types require different levels of suction. robot vacuum cleaner reviews 'll want to choose one that is able to meet your specific needs. The best models come with suction capabilities of between 8,000 and 11,000 Pascals, which is enough to scrub the majority of floors in your house.

If you have both hard and soft floors you should look for the robot that comes with a mopping feature. This feature will ensure that your floors remain clean, particularly after wet spills and mopping sessions. In between uses, make sure to clean the mopping tank as well as the sensors. Also, wipe down the docking stations and charging contacts in order to keep dust from accumulating.
